Driver grazed by bullet on I-4 in Polk County, sheriff’s office says

Shooting reported near ramps at SR-559 in Central Florida

PCSO

POLK COUNTY, Fla. – A person driving on Interstate 4 in Polk County was grazed by a bullet that was fired by someone in another vehicle, according to the sheriff’s office.

The victim said that a projectile flew through the driver’s side window of her truck and grazed her shortly before 4 p.m. Wednesday while she traveled west at the ramps to State Road 559, between Polk City and Auburndale.

The driver was hospitalized, treated and released, the Polk County Sheriff’s Office said on social media.

Investigators believe the round was fired from someone traveling east on I-4, as well as that it could not have been fired from someone on the ground along the highway.

To a comment on social media asking if the sheriff’s office was sure it wasn’t road debris, the agency replied, “We are absolutely sure it’s a bullet.”
